Temazepam
2H-1,4-Benzodiazepin-2-one, 7-chloro-1,3-dihydro-3-hydroxy-1-methyl-5-phenyl-. 7-Chloro-1,3-dihydro-3-hydroxy-1-methyl-5-phenyl-2H-1,4-benzodiazepin-2-one » Temazepam contains not less than 98.0 percent and not more than 102.0 percent of C16H13ClN2O2, calculated on the dried basis.
Caution: Temazepam is a potent sedative: its powder should not be inhaled.
Packaging and storage
Preserve in well-closed, light-resistant containers.

Assay
Buffer solution
Dissolve 5.444 g of monobasic potassium phosphate in 2000 mL of water. Adjust with phosphoric acid to a pH of 3.0.
Mobile phase
Prepare a filtered and degassed mixture of Buffer solution and acetonitrile (53:47). Make adjustments if necessary (see System Suitability under Chromatography
Internal standard solution
Dissolve an accurately weighed quantity of benzophenone in a mixture of methanol and water (9:1), and dilute quantitatively and stepwise with the same solvent to obtain a solution having a concentration of 0.2 mg per mL.
Standard preparation
Dissolve an accurately weighed quantity of USP Temazepam RS in Internal standard solution to obtain a solution having a known concentration of 0.2 mg per mL.
Assay preparation
Transfer about 40.0 mg of temazepam, accurately weighed, to a 200-mL volumetric flask, add about 150 mL of Internal standard solution, mix, and dilute with Internal standard solution to volume.

Procedure
Separately inject equal volumes (about 10 µL) of the Standard preparation and the Assay preparation into the chromatograph, record the chromatograms, and measure the responses for the major peaks. The relative retention times are about 1.0 for temazepam and 2.0 for benzophenone. Calculate the quantity, in mg, of C16H13ClN2O2 in the portion of Temazepam taken by the formula:
200C(RU / RS)
in which C is the concentration, in mg per mL, of USP Temazepam RS in the Standard preparation; and RU and RS are the peak response ratios obtained from the Assay preparation and the Standard preparation, respectively.
